How do I insert multiple records with a cursor?

DECLARE excruciatingly_slow CURSOR LOCAL STATIC READ_ONLY FORWARD_ONLY FOR SELECT 1 –this is just a sample, your query (which you might want to supply) will differ UNION ALL SELECT 2; OPEN excruciatingly_slow; FETCH NEXT FROM excruciatingly_slow INTO @num — other variables ; WHILE @@FETCH_STATUS > -1 BEGIN — Do …

Can we use insert statement in cursor?

The Insert cursor simply inserts rows of data; it cannot be used to fetch data. To create an Insert cursor, you associate a cursor with a restricted form of the INSERT statement. The INSERT statement must include a VALUES clause; it cannot contain an embedded SELECT statement.

How can you insert a new record in table Department?

4.1. Inserting a New Record

  1. Problem. You want to insert a new record into a table.
  2. Solution. Use the INSERT statement with the VALUES clause to insert one row at a time: insert into dept (deptno,dname,loc) values (50,’PROGRAMMING’,’BALTIMORE’)
  3. Discussion.

How do I add data to an existing table in SQL?

To insert a row into a table, you need to specify three things:

  1. First, the table, which you want to insert a new row, in the INSERT INTO clause.
  2. Second, a comma-separated list of columns in the table surrounded by parentheses.
  3. Third, a comma-separated list of values surrounded by parentheses in the VALUES clause.

What do you need to consider when you make a table in SQL?

1) Make sure the column datatypes are the smallest necessary to comfortably fit the data. 2) Make sure you use date columns for dates, integer type columns for whole numbers that might have math done to them, VARCHAR when data width will vary, and NVARCHAR if you need to store more than one language.

How do I get a list of triggers in SQL Server?

You can use the sys. triggers system catalog view to get a list of all triggers in a database. This view returns all triggers with a type of TR (SQL DML trigger) or TA (Assembly (CLR) DML trigger). It returns both DML trigger names and DDL trigger names (unlike the next option, which only returns DML triggers).

Which command will return a list of triggers in MySQL?

7.40 SHOW TRIGGERS Statement. SHOW TRIGGERS lists the triggers currently defined for tables in a database (the default database unless a FROM clause is given). This statement returns results only for databases and tables for which you have the TRIGGER privilege.

How can you list all columns for a given table?

To list all columns in a table, we can use the SHOW command.

How can I get column details of a table in SQL?

Using the Information Schema


How can I see all columns in a table in MySQL?

The more flexible way to get a list of columns in a table is to use the MySQL SHOW COLUMNS command. As you can see the result of this SHOW COLUMNS command is the same as the result of the DESC statement. For example, the following statement lists all columns of the payments table in the classicmodels database.

How can I see table attributes in MySQL?

  1. DESC table_name.
  2. DESCRIBE table_name.
  3. SHOW COLUMNS FROM table_name.
  4. SHOW create table table_name;
  5. EXPLAIN table_name.

How do I select a specific row in a table in MySQL?

MySQL SELECT statement is used to retrieve rows from one or more tables. The statement can also include UNION statements and subqueries. SELECT statement is used to fetch rows or records from one or more tables.

How do I see all columns in a database?

You can use following query to list all columns or search columns across tables in a database. USE AdventureWorks GO SELECT AS table_name, SCHEMA_NAME(schema_id) AS schema_name, AS column_name FROM sys. tables AS t INNER JOIN sys. columns c ON t.

How do you check if a column is used in any stored procedure?

One option is to create a script file. Then you can select all the stored procedures and generate the script with all the sps. So you can find the reference from there. You can use the system views contained in information_schema to search in tables, views and (unencrypted) stored procedures with one script.

How do I view a table in a database?

To get a list of the tables in a MySQL database, use the mysql client tool to connect to the MySQL server and run the SHOW TABLES command. The optional FULL modifier will show the table type as a second output column.

How do you find out which package procedure is updating a table?

Other things you can do are:

  1. look at the dependencies views e.g. ALL_DEPENDENCIES to see what packages/triggers etc. use that table. Depending on the size of your system that may return a lot of objects to trawl through.
  2. select distinct type, name from all_source where lower(text) like lower(‘%mytable%’);

How do I view tables in SQL Developer?

To view table data:

  1. In SQL Developer, search for a table as described in “Viewing Tables”.
  2. Select the table that contains the data.
  3. In the object pane, click the Data subtab.
  4. (Optional) Click a column name to sort the data by that column.
  5. (Optional) Click the SQL subtab to view the SQL statement that defines the table.

Why can’t I see tables in Oracle SQL Developer?

Post updated November 12, 2018. The answer is simple – you can’t see any tables, because you don’t OWN any tables.

How do I find a particular column name in all tables in Oracle?

select table_name from all_tab_columns where column_name = ‘PICK_COLUMN’; If you’ve got DBA privileges, you can try this command instead: select table_name from dba_tab_columns where column_name = ‘PICK_COLUMN’; Now if you’re like me, you may not even know what the column you’re searching for is really named.

